titleOfInvention Water-containing soft ophthalmic lens material, water-containing soft ophthalmic lens molded body comprising the same, water-containing soft ophthalmic lens comprising the same, and method for producing the same
abstract (57) Abstract: A material for an ophthalmic lens applicable to a molding method capable of mass production at low cost, a method and a shape capable of producing an ophthalmic lens with high productivity from the material with high productivity. To provide an ophthalmic lens with excellent stability and durability. A general formula (I): X-Z- Si (OCH 3) n (R 1) in 3-n (I) (wherein, X is (meth) acryloyloxy group, a vinyl group, formula: 11] A group represented by or an allyl group, Z is a direct bond or has 1 carbon atom To alkylene group, R 1 is an alkyl group having 1 to 6 carbon atoms, and n is an integer of 1 to 3) and an unsaturated double bond copolymerizable with the methoxysilane compound. And a substantially non-crosslinked water-containing soft ophthalmic lens material obtained by polymerizing a polymerization component containing 45 mol% or more of a hydrophilic monomer that does not cause a cross-linking reaction, and a water-containing soft ophthalmic lens comprising the same Molded product, hydrous soft ophthalmic lens comprising the same, and method for producing the same.
